No. 1 Men's Lightweight Rowing Battles For Diamond Challenge Cup This Weekend
April 06, 2023 | Men's Rowing - Lightweight
PRINCETON – The No. 1 Men's Lightweight Rowing Team welcomes No. 9 Dartmouth and Delaware to Lake Carnegie on Saturday (Apr. 8).
It's been a wonderful start to the 2023 season for the Tigers as they have corralled a collection of cups in the Murtaugh Cup, Fosburg Cup and Campbell Cup. Princeton regained the Murtaugh Cup over No. 5 Navy by 4.6 seconds after falling to the Midshipmen last year. Princeton beat Columbia's 1V (the defending national champion), 2V and 3V (both Eastern Sprint Champions in 2022) as well. Princeton's 1V has won each race by at least four seconds.
Last week, Princeton dropped Columbia by 5.2 seconds. The Tigers' second varsity also earned a victory (5:48.2) by 5.7 seconds while the third varsity collected a 5:58.6, 3.4 seconds ahead. In the afternoon, The Tigers' 1V also collected a 5.7-second win over MIT (5:43.7) while Mercyhurst rounded out the field (5:53.4). Princeton's 2V corralled almost a 13-second decision (5:45.9) over MIT (5:58.2) while the 3V also won (6:02.3) over Penn (6:07.2) and MIT (6:21.0).
Saturday's schedule
10:00 AM - Fourth Varsity
10:15 AM - Third Varsity
10:30 AM - Second Varsity
10:45 AM - First Varsity - Diamond Challenge Cup
